Chapter 04

Kaelen’s POV

Gina stood there staring at us with her mouth open. 

Aurora pulled away fast, her face flushed. “Gina,” she whispered softly, sounding like she was trying to hold back tears. “I…I need to get my things, I'm moving to a hotel, now.” 

She kept rambling, looking panicked and guilty that she'd been so close to me. No doubt she still thought I was Gina's boyfriend. 

Yeah, right. Boyfriend indeed, if only she knew of my temporary arrangement with Gina. 

Gina glanced at me curiously for a second and I rolled my eyes.  

Then she walked over and put her hand on Aurora’s shoulder.  

“Oh my god, Aurora, it’s okay. I know you're an emotional mess right now. You’ve been through so much with the wedding.” 

“No, I really can't stay at your place…it's inconvenient and…." 

"Aurora, you just got into town…”  

“Please!" Aurora insisted, finally wiping the tears off her face. “I have to leave." 

Watching her shivering and tear rolling down her face, I wanted to find that rogue wolf and break his arms and legs. No one was allowed to bully my little ducking but me. 

Aurora looked so helpless, just like she did twelve years ago when she met me and made that proposition that now haunted me every night. 

I could see her tugging down on her sleeves and looking everywhere but at me and biting her lips in that way she usually did when she was nervous. 

I knew she'd bruise them if she didn't stop. Her skin was so soft and delicate.  

I wanted to comfort her but I knew she still thought Gina and I were really together, she wouldn't agree to that. 

What if she knew Gina wasn't really my girlfriend? What if I told her about the real reason Gina and I had to put up this show? Would she leave or stay? 

Twelve years was such a long time and I thought I'd be over Aurora. But seeing her now, I wasn't ready to take the risk of letting her go again. 

She looked like she wanted to just disappear from me. God, did she really hate me so much she was having nightmares about me and now wanted to move to a freaking hotel? 

Thankfully, Gina must have seen her shivering because she hugged her. “It's okay, we’ll get you to a hotel. Let’s just get home, okay? Are you hurt, sister?”  

I stepped closer. “No, she’s not. Thank God I got there in time before the wolf could do anything. I think it was one of the rogue wolves that roam the city. They’re always looking for young women to prey on. They do a lot of illegal drug deals too.”  

“Oh my god, that happens around here?” Aurora asked.  

Gina shrugged. “Welcome to this little town. It’s not all cute like the small werewolf town we grew up in, but I like my job instead of being some waitress back at our pack. It’s so boring there.”  

Aurora looked at her. “And you knew it was so dangerous down here?”  

“Well, welcome to my world. Kaelen has been keeping me safe.”  

I cleared my throat, “let's get back to the car.” 

Gina nodded, "Yeah, let's go home and pack your stuff. The date is ruined anyways. 

We all piled back into the car and the ride home was quiet. Aurora wouldn’t look at me and she kept biting her lips and rubbing her arms like she was trying to keep warm. 

When we got back to the condo, I parked the car and grabbed some work documents from the trunk. “I had a few things to sort out at the office. But I’ll work from the dining room,” I told them, “I can't leave you girls after what happened." 

Gina nodded at me casually. “Thank you for rescuing my sister." 

“You’re welcome. I just want to make sure you both are okay.”  

Aurora stood there awkwardly as I opened the door and we got in. 

I could see her eyes on me the whole time and when I glanced her way, she blushed and looked away shamefully. 

Damn it, I still wanted to check her body and make sure she wasn't injured. Her skin was so perfect and her curves…she'd really grown into them. 

No wonder that rogue caught her scent, any werewolf could smell her delicious scent from a mile away. 

Gina thankfully pulled her away to the living room while I set up my laptop on the dining table. 

“I'll help my sister pack and drive her to a hotel, then I'll be back, baby," she winked at me and walked off. 

I could hear them packing across the hall and I wondered which hotel she'd go to. I would have to ask Gina just to make sure she's safe there. 

Gina started talking about her work as a coroner and as usual, she seemed really happy. “I’m glad I’m finally doing something I love. What will you do now?” 

“I'll get a job," Aurora sighed. “I promised Mom I would never join the police or anything dangerous like that. That was the one thing I really wanted to do. But now that my engagement with Sylvester is over, I kind of feel useless.”  

Gina hugged her. “Of course you’re not useless! You’ve got that tracking thingy you do. You’re so good with it. Maybe you could find work here in town. It’s a lot different from home. People are willing to hire women here.”  

“Yeah, right,” Aurora said. “Not like I could ever find a place that needs what I do. It’s so hard to explain to people what I actually do.”  

Gina’s eyes suddenly lit up. “Oh my god, wait! I think I could get you a job.”  

“Really?”  

“Yes! Kaelen owns a security company. I think you could work for him. At least until you’re ready to go back home. It could help take your mind off things. I’m sure something happened with Sylvester, and even if you don’t want to tell me, I just want to make sure you’re okay.”  

“Really?" Aurora asked hopefully. 

Gina turned to me, “Kaelen, could you please hire my sister in your company?" 

I looked up at her quizzically. “What? Why would I do that?" 

Aurora dropped her luggage and walked over to the dining table where I was working, she crossed her arms and looked straight at me.  

“So… you hiring?” she asked, her eyes fixed on the laptop and what I was working on. 

I closed the tap I was working on and leaned back in my chair. “I don’t have any position open for a waitress in my company.”  

“I’m not here to be a waitress,” she said. “I’m here for the security job.”  

I raised an eyebrow. “Do you know what we do here? We’re like private investigators. We keep this town safe, you're only going to be a distraction and I’m not ready to babysit another female.”  

“I’m good at tracking,” Aurora said. “I want to help.”  

There was no way in hell I could let her face any danger. She was too frail and, I couldn't stand her getting hurt. Ever. 

“I said no.”  

She looked at the screen and said, “I could tell you about them. The Cartel De Imperio.”  

I laughed. “You’re bluffing. You know nothing about them.”  

“I know everything about them.” She started. “They started in Platinum Pack and they've spread into three different territories, they all have a crab tattoo on the neck, they recruit young werewolves and they sell drugs at The Vincio Club in town. Oh, and they have a loan shark team too.”  

My jaw dropped. “I’ve been chasing these guys for years and found nothing. How the fuck did  you know all of that, little duckling?”  

Aurora crossed her arms and smirked. “Told you I was useful.”  

I still had no desire to risk her safety on some stupid job. 

But if she knew all of that about the cartel, then maybe giving her a desk job wasn’t such a bad idea after all.
